Its noteworthy that implementation of the world-class Pearl Gas-to-Liquids (GTL) project is based on a value added series from drilling to offshore well development , gas processing to end-use refined products at Pearl plant in Ras Laffan industrial city. When fully operational, Pearl will produce 140,000 barrels per day bpd of liquids in the form of a high quality distillate blendstock helping meet growing global hydrocarbon needs , in addition to 120,000 bpd of oil equivalent of natural gas liquids such as ethane, liquefied petroleum gas and condensates.(QNA) M T Z
